Output dabc405c3d62762ffa0c890ce1aa53d1a61bd82f4966817f18d757a05e25f721:0

value
14900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c76b338d0103cbde97a50cd58a63c45bfaae4938 OP_EQUALVERIFY OP_CHECKSIG
address
1KBRtf3vnMsCWVEprnbMVZXCesA2e5WvvH
transaction
dabc405c3d62762ffa0c890ce1aa53d1a61bd82f4966817f18d757a05e25f721
confirmations
536197
spent
true